There are no plans to improve how m2e handles nested projects. We are hitting fundamental limitations of current eclipse workspace model (i.e. flat list of projects) and there is simply no good way to support nested project structures unless proper support is introduced at eclipse platform level.

Hello, I was trying to see if anyone knew the current state of "hide folders of physically nested modules" (HFOPNM) or where the issue is capturing future enhancements for it. I am running m2e 1.0 in Eclipse 3.7 and I have the HFOPNM checked. I let's say I have a multi-module project checked out and I import these using Import -> Maven Projects in eclipse -- parent ------ child-a ------ child-b In eclipse I (as expected after importing) see the following: -- child-a -- child-b -- parent ------ child-a ------ child-b If I (1) use ctrl+shirt+T to open a class then I only get one entry (again as expected regardless of the HFOPNM setting since the nested folders aren't Java projects to eclipse). So that's good. However (2) if I use ctrl+H to search in the workspace then I get duplicate hits one in the top-level project for the child and one in the nested folder. Also (3) ctrl+shift+R shows duplicate entries: one in the child project and one in the folder under fuzzy-project. Also, (4) Team synchronization is also duplicated. These are four areas that come to mind that I have noticed that multi-module projects cause some dissonance. I realize this must be difficult (especially team sync as I expect that to be handled by the SCM plugin). So a few questions: 1- what is the expected behavior of HFOPNM?
